Output aeb861e12438ff38e7fa8adaad2457b53065a17f775928095a9f033a2a97eec6:4

value
17860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83ceb1f1d7c725723b922cd7ae1f236d2f524eb9 OP_EQUAL
address
3Dhx46niqJd4jKc7NHEAPx4U8K5ZZ2xGU1
transaction
aeb861e12438ff38e7fa8adaad2457b53065a17f775928095a9f033a2a97eec6
confirmations
467111
spent
true